转载:http://hi.baidu.com/aiter2/blog/item/0cc8e37e576c0e0628388a16.html
- 插入U盘
- fdisk -l #查看U盘
- 发现了 /dev/sdc1 * 1 488 3919859+ 7 HPFS/NTFS
- mkdir /usb2 #建一个挂载点 /usb2
- mount /dev/sdc1 /usb2 #执行mount
-
mount: unknown filesystem type 'ntfs' #错误提示,这是因为没有ntfs的支持包
-
-
下载你系统内核版本对应的ntfs格式支持包
-
先查看你系统内核的版本 #uname -pr
-
2.6.18-128.el5 i686
-
-
下载 http://sourceforge.net/projects/linux-ntfs/files/ 在这里找到对应的rpm包
-
rpm -ivh *.rpm 安装这个rpm包
-
-
再执行mount /dev/sdc1 /usb2 #成功
----------------------------------------------------------
上面的方式不能写文件
可以用ntfs-3g写
配置方式:
一/安装 kernel-module-ntfs-2.6.18-128.el5xen-2.1.27-0.rr.10.11.i686.rpm
此时能实现读,但是不能写
二/安装fuse,地址:http://fuse.sourceforge.net/
要安装稳定版本,ntfs-3g才能认到,建议用fuse-2.7.4.tar.gz
我用fuse-2.8.1.tar.gz 加载失败
# cd fuse-2.7.4
# ./configure
# make
# make install
# /sbin/modprobe fuse
三/安装ntfs-3g.地址:http://ntfs-3g.org/index.html
下载http://ntfs-3g.org/ntfs-3g-2009.4.4.tgz
# ./configure
# make
# make install
开始 挂载
# mkdir /mnt/c
# mount -t ntfs-3g -o umask=0000 /dev/sdb1 /mnt/c
卸载:
# unmout /mnt/c
此时能实现读,但是不能写
二/安装fuse,地址:http://fuse.sourceforge.net/
要安装稳定版本,ntfs-3g才能认到,建议用fuse-2.7.4.tar.gz
我用fuse-2.8.1.tar.gz 加载失败
# cd fuse-2.7.4
# ./configure
# make
# make install
# /sbin/modprobe fuse
三/安装ntfs-3g.地址:http://ntfs-3g.org/index.html
下载http://ntfs-3g.org/ntfs-3g-2009.4.4.tgz
# ./configure
# make
# make install
开始 挂载
# mkdir /mnt/c
# mount -t ntfs-3g -o umask=0000 /dev/sdb1 /mnt/c
卸载:
# unmout /mnt/c